首页
社区
课程
招聘
如何做到,点击窗体在前,但是焦点还保留在前一程序上
2005-6-21 20:28 6026

如何做到,点击窗体在前,但是焦点还保留在前一程序上

2005-6-21 20:28
6026
使用万能五笔时
先打开记事本
然后运行万能五笔
然后输入一个字
然后点击万能五笔主窗体
插入符还好好的保留在记事本上
这是如何实现的??

[培训]内核驱动高级班,冲击BAT一流互联网大厂工 作,每周日13:00-18:00直播授课

收藏
点赞0
打赏
分享
最新回复 (3)
雪    币: 603
活跃值: (617)
能力值: ( LV12,RANK:660 )
在线值:
发帖
回帖
粉丝
prince 16 2005-6-22 08:56
2
0
判断当前焦点与前一次的焦点是否相同,如果不同,说明正在输出,设置前一个焦点为前景窗口,再置焦点给它。
另外,有专门调用的软键盘函数,可以省掉这些烦恼。

如果要自己模拟键盘,可以参考这个代码:
附件:screen_keyboard_src.zip
雪    币: 182
活跃值: (111)
能力值: ( LV2,RANK:10 )
在线值:
发帖
回帖
粉丝
Aaah 2005-6-22 16:11
3
0
先谢
再看代码
雪    币: 200
活跃值: (10)
能力值: ( LV2,RANK:10 )
在线值:
发帖
回帖
粉丝
zhrainbow 2005-6-28 11:52
4
0
我在调用上面2楼的函数的时候,是可以把焦点留在上一个程序,但是我想要我的鼠标点我的程序上仍然可以相应事件!!!
    因为不能或得焦点,所以WM_LBUTTONDOWN不能相应!
请高手赐教!
游客
登录 | 注册 方可回帖
返回